“Schism”

The Manhattan Projects #16 arrives with a cover that does the talking through pure design rather than action — a bold, geometric pattern of interlocking hexagonal and octagonal shapes in muted steel-blue and deep crimson radiates outward from a central black disc bearing the series title and creative team. The subtitle "Schism" hints at fracture and division, a thematic undertone that feels built right into the cover's segmented, almost mechanical symmetry. Jonathan Hickman's cover design, paired with the sharp interiors from Nick Pitarra and Jordie Bellaire's coloring, makes this 2013 Image series one of the more visually distinct books on the shelf.
